The physician performing the autopsy shall be paid a fee not exceeding the sum of Two Hundred Dollars ($200.00), which sum shall be paid out of the treasury of the county in the interest of which the autopsy was ordered, upon the allowance and warrant of the board of supervisors of such county. If the physician performing the autopsy is a qualified pathologist, such fee may be increased to Four Hundred Dollars ($400.00).
A chemist whose services are used pursuant to Section 41-37-11 may be paid a fee not to exceed Sixty Dollars ($60.00) for such chemical analysis. The fee of said chemist for such analysis shall be paid in like manner as that of the autopsy physician.
Cite this article: FindLaw.com - Mississippi Code Title 41. Public Health § 41-37-15 - last updated January 01, 2025 | https://codes.findlaw.com/ms/title-41-public-health/ms-code-sect-41-37-15/
